History of Border Collie –
Border Collie has a long history that dates back to the early 19th century. These dogs were originally bred in the Scottish Borders for their exceptional herding ability, and they quickly became one of the most sought-after breeds in Britain.
Over time, Border Collie was imported to other countries, including the United States, where it quickly gained popularity among farmers and ranchers. Today, Border Collie is one of the most popular breeds in the world, and they are well-known for their incredible intelligence, energy, and agility.
Physical Characteristics of Border Collie –
Border Collie is a medium-sized dog typically weighing between 30 and 45 pounds and standing 18 to 22 inches tall at the shoulder. They have a sleek, muscular build and a smooth, dense coat that can be any color or pattern. The most common coat colors for Border Collies are black and white, but they can also be red and white, blue merle, or tricolor.
Border Collie has a distinctive appearance, with sharp, intelligent eyes, upright ears, and expressive faces. They have a strong, athletic build and are capable of running at incredible speeds, making them excellent runners, herders, and agility dogs.
Personality Traits of Border Collies –
Border Collie is well-known for its high energy levels and intense work ethic. These dogs are incredibly intelligent and are always eager to learn new things. They have a strong drive to please their owners and are highly trainable, which makes them a popular choice for obedience, agility, and herding trials.
Despite their high energy levels, Border Collie is also known for their affectionate and loyal nature. They are typically good with children and other dogs and make excellent family pets. However, because of their high energy levels and intense work ethic, Border Collies require a lot of mental and physical stimulation to keep them happy and healthy.
They are not well-suited for a sedentary lifestyle and need plenty of exercise and playtime to stay physically and mentally stimulated.

Various factors that affects the price of Border collie
There are several factors that can affect the price of a Border Collie:
Breeder Reputation: The reputation of the breeder can have a significant impact on the price of a Border Collie. Reputable breeders who have a history of producing healthy, well-tempered, and genetically sound dogs will typically charge more for their puppies than less reputable breeders.
Bloodlines: The bloodlines of a Border Collie can also play a role in determining its price. Puppies from champion bloodlines will typically be more expensive than those from less distinguished bloodlines.
Location: The location of the breeder can also impact the price of a Border Collie. In areas where the demand for Border Collies is high, the price of puppies may be higher than in areas where the demand is lower.
Coat Color and Markings: The coat color and markings of a Border Collie can also impact its price. Certain coat colors and markings, such as blue merle, tricolor, or black and white, are considered more desirable and may command a higher price.
Age: The age of a Border Collie can also affect its price. Puppies will typically be more expensive than adult dogs, and older dogs may be less expensive than younger dogs.
Purpose: The intended purpose of a Border Collie can also impact its price. For example, Border Collies that are bred for herding or agility competition may be more expensive than those bred as companion pets.
Border collie Health Issues
Border Collie is generally a healthy breed, but like all breeds, they can be prone to certain health issues. Here are some of the most common health issues to be aware of:
Hip Dysplasia: Hip dysplasia is a genetic condition that affects the joints of the hip and can cause arthritis, pain, and mobility issues. This condition is common in Border Collies and can be screened for by breeders through x-rays and other tests.
Eye Problems: Border Collies can be prone to a variety of eye problems, including progressive retinal atrophy (PRA), cataracts, and coloboma. Regular eye exams by a veterinarian can help detect these problems early and prevent further complications.
Skin Allergies: Border Collies can be prone to skin allergies, which can cause itching, redness, and hair loss. Skin allergies can be caused by a variety of factors, including flea bites, food allergies, and environmental allergens.
Collie Eye Anomaly (CEA): Collie eye anomaly is a genetic condition that affects the eyes of Border Collies and can cause vision problems, retinal detachment, and blindness. Breeding programs have worked to reduce the frequency of this condition in the breed, but it can still occur in some individuals.
Epilepsy: Epilepsy is a neurological condition that can cause seizures in Border Collies. This condition can be treated with medication, but it can also impact the quality of life of affected dogs.
Border collie Care Tips
Border Collies require a lot of attention and care to keep them healthy and happy. Here are a few things to keep in mind when caring for a Border Collie:
Exercise: Border Collie has a lot of energy and needs plenty of exercise to stay healthy and happy. These dogs need at least an hour of physical activity every day, whether it’s going for a run, playing fetch, or participating in an agility competition.
Training: Border Collie is highly intelligent and trainable, and they need plenty of mental stimulation to stay engaged and happy. Regular obedience training and agility trials can help keep their minds sharp and prevent boredom.
Grooming: Border Collie has a dense, smooth coat that requires regular grooming to stay healthy and clean. Brush your Border Collie at least once a week to remove any loose hair and keep their coat shiny and healthy.
Health: Border Collies are generally healthy dogs, but they are prone to certain health problems, such as hip dysplasia, eye problems, and skin allergies. Regular check-ups and vaccinations can help keep your Border Collie.
Border collie Lifespan
The lifespan of a Border Collie can vary depending on several factors, including genetics, diet, and lifestyle. On average, a healthy Border Collie can live to be 12-15 years old. With proper care, some Border Collies have been known to live even longer, into their late teens or early twenties.

Frequently Asked Questions
How much exercise does a Border Collie need?
Border Collies are a high-energy breed that requires a lot of physical and mental stimulation. They typically need at least an hour of exercise per day, as well as additional mental stimulation through activities such as training, obedience, and agility.
Are Border Collies good with children?
Border Collies can be excellent with children, as long as they are socialized and trained properly. However, their high energy levels and herding instincts can sometimes make them a bit too rough for young children, so close supervision is always necessary.
Are Border Collies good for first-time dog owners?
Border Collies can be a good choice for first-time dog owners, as long as they are prepared for the breed’s high energy levels and need for exercise and mental stimulation. However, it’s important to remember that Border Collies are also highly intelligent breeds that can be challenging to train if you are not experienced.
How much food should a Border Collie eat?
The amount of food that a Border Collie should eat can vary depending on factors such as age, size, and activity level. It’s important to feed your Border Collie a high-quality diet that is appropriate for their needs and to monitor their weight to ensure that they are not gaining or losing too much.
Can Border Collies be trained for specific tasks?
Border Collies are highly trainable and have been used for a variety of tasks, including herding, agility, obedience, and search and rescue. Their intelligence and strong work ethic make them well-suited for these and other types of specialized training.
